Just switched from M1, here's my first impression of Zero1.
For the same price I am paying, I only had 40GB data on 4G, 100 mins &SMS on M1. I used to try out M1's 5G as well. On M1 5G SA, highest speed I was able to get was 647Mbps, in town area, on my iPhone 13 Pro.
I wanted to switch to their SIM only plan for $19.95 with 100GB data 1000 mins & SMS but was told "Bespoke is on the new system and cannot switch to old system". Whole lot of BS, so switched to Zero1.
Same price, 60GB with 5G before FUP kicks in, 500 mins & SMS. Did a speedtest, and results were pretty impressive for 5G NSA (still using the same phone).

Overall signal, well it's SingTel backbone. You can't go wrong with it. But somehow, it tends to flip between 3G and 4G at home, when I was able to get consistent 4G or even 5G SA with M1.
Customer service had so far been pretty good. They were quick to respond to tickets and ported my number over without a hitch.
